Haven't been active here so thought I'd check in and post an update. I've still been taking the ABS NMN w/Resveratrol gel. 

I wasn't much of an exerciser before but I'm now working out approx 6 days a week. Mixture of body weight resistance training, interval training and I've even started playing squash.

Also this is anecdotal so no idea if it could be related, but I suffer from HSV2 am not on anti virals and unfortunately get outbreaks approx every 3 weeks to a month. Since I've started taking the NMN it the outbreaks have stopped completely since January which is around the time I started taking NMN and this is even when I consume trigger foods such as chocolate or nuts. I read online HSV lowers NAD+ levels and something about PARPS, so is it plausible by boosting NAD levels with NMN my body is better able to fight it off?

Aside from that I am also taking a liposomal cucurmin so that could also be having an influence.

Overall though I'm feeling better, more active, sleeping better and generally enjoying life.
